The Dakota-Scott
Youth Council in partnership with Dakota Electric Association and Minnesota
Valley Electric Cooperative are pleased to announce a request for
nominations for the Excellence in Youth Employment Services Awards to be
presented to an organization or program, an employer or an individual who
has demonstrated a commitment to and effectiveness in preparing young
people, ages 14-21, in Dakota or Scott County for the world of work. Two
awards will be made: one for Dakota and one for Scott County. The awards
will be presented at the Dakota-Scott Workforce Investment Board Legislative
Luncheon in December 2007. |
|
Who may be nominated?
An
organization or program within that organization or an employer or an
individual who has made an outstanding contribution in the field of youth
employment. Self nominations will be accepted. |
